two.two Marvell's Acquisition of Inphi
In 2020, Marvell acquired Inphi, an organization recognized for its expertise in high-speed facts interconnects, notably in optical networking. This acquisition expanded Marvell's abilities in facts center connectivity, supplying it a much better foothold during the growing need for more quickly, extra economical details transfer systems.

4. Fiber Optics: Backbone of Large-Pace Interaction
Fiber optics refers back to the use of slender strands of glass or plastic fibers to transmit information as pulses of light. Contrary to regular metallic cables, which transmit details employing electrical alerts, fiber optics use light-weight, enabling significantly quicker data transmission speeds and higher bandwidth.

4.one How Fiber Optics Function
A fiber optic cable is made up of quite a few skinny strands of glass or plastic, often known as optical fibers. Each fiber is effective at transmitting info in the form of sunshine pulses, generated by lasers or LEDs, at exceptionally substantial speeds. The data is encoded into these light-weight pulses and then transmitted above very long distances with no major sign degradation, thanks to the Actual physical Attributes on the fiber.

four.two Advantages of Fiber Optics in Details Centers
Fiber optic technologies is usually a cornerstone of contemporary knowledge facilities because it offers a lot of positive aspects about classic copper cabling, like:

Higher Bandwidth: Fiber optics can transmit massive volumes of information at substantial speeds, making them ideal for the wants of knowledge facilities that tackle increasing quantities of site visitors.

Lengthy-Distance Transmission: Fiber optic cables can transmit info around very long distances without sizeable lack of sign good quality, earning them well suited for interconnecting details facilities or transmitting knowledge across towns or even international locations.

Reduced Latency: The pace of sunshine transmission in fiber optics ends in reduced latency in comparison with electrical alerts, improving the general performance of latency-sensitive applications which include AI, serious-time info processing, and cloud gaming.

Interference Resistance: Not like copper cables, which may are afflicted with electromagnetic interference (EMI), fiber optics are resistant to EMI, guaranteeing steady knowledge transmission in environments with a great deal of electrical sounds.

4.3 Kinds of Fiber Optic Cables
There are 2 main varieties of fiber optic cables:

Single-Mode Fiber: This type of fiber makes it possible for gentle to travel down one route, rendering it perfect for long-length transmission. Single-mode fiber is usually Employed in data facilities to attach geographically dispersed facilities.

Multi-Method Fiber: Multi-manner fiber enables light-weight to journey down several paths and is usually useful for shorter distances, like inside of a facts Middle or developing.

5. Twisted Pair: Trusted, Price tag-Powerful Knowledge Transmission
Even though fiber optics dominate extensive-length, high-bandwidth applications, twisted pair cabling stays a favorite option for brief-distance info transmission in details facilities and local area networks (LANs).

five.1 How Twisted Pair Cabling Works
Twisted pair cables consist of pairs of insulated copper wires twisted with each other. The twisting in the wires can help to lower electromagnetic interference and crosstalk among adjacent cables, strengthening sign integrity.

Twisted pair cables are categorized centered on their general performance:

Cat5e (Classification 5e): Effective at handling accelerates to one Gbps, usually Employed in LANs and some more mature information Centre networks.
Cat6 and Cat6a: These cables provide bigger speeds (as much as ten Gbps) and are more well suited for modern-day info center networks.
Cat7 and Cat8: The newest groups, supporting accelerates to forty Gbps and also larger, designed for large-effectiveness information Centre programs.
5.2 Benefits of Twisted Pair Cabling
Charge-Efficient: Twisted pair cables are usually much less expensive to put in and sustain than fiber optics, creating them a price-productive Remedy for shorter distances within data centers.

Adaptability: Twisted pair cables are effortless to install and flexible, letting them to be used in a number of knowledge center configurations.

Backward Compatibility: Many existing network infrastructures are designed on twisted pair cabling, making certain compatibility with legacy programs.

5.3 Limits of Twisted Pair Cabling
While twisted pair cabling is reliable and cost-productive, it's restrictions when compared to fiber optics:

Decrease Bandwidth: Twisted pair cables cannot guidance the identical significant bandwidth as fiber optics, generating them significantly less appropriate for prolonged-length or high-bandwidth applications.

Sign Degradation: Over lengthy distances, twisted pair cables expertise sign degradation, restricting their use to shorter connections in just a data Centre.

5.four Twisted Pair vs. Fiber Optics in Data Centers
In modern details centers, twisted pair cables are frequently used for connections involving units inside the same rack or space, whilst fiber optics are utilized for extended distances and significant-velocity interconnections. The two technologies enhance each other, making sure that facts centers can achieve a balance between effectiveness and value.
